﻿*{margin:0;padding:0;}
body{margin:0;padding:0;font:12px/22px "宋体"; color:#666;background:#0B00FF;}
h1,h2,h3,h4,h5,h6,ul,ol,dl,dt,dd,li,img,div,input{margin:0;padding:0;border:none;list-style:none;}
a:hover{color:#555353;text-decoration:none;}
a:link,a:visited{color:#555353;text-decoration:none;}

.l{text-align:left;}
.c{text-align:center;}
.r{text-align:rignt;}

.red{color:#F00;}

.fl{float:left;}
.fr{float:right;}
.clear{clear:both;display:block;height:0;line-height:0;overflow:hidden;}
.clear5{clear:both;display:block;height:5px;line-height:0;overflow:hidden;}
@media screen and (min-width:1025px){
.box{clear:both;display:block;margin:auto;width:970px;}
#body{margin:0 auto;padding:0 5px;width:970px;background:#fff;border-bottom:1px solid #666;}
}
@media screen and (max-width:1024px){
.box{clear:both;display:block;margin:auto;width:100%;}
#body{margin:0 auto;padding:0px;width:100%;background:#fff;border-bottom:1px solid #666;}
.m{ display:none; width:0; height:0; overflow:hidden;}
}



@media screen and (min-width:1025px){
#top{padding:10px;height:80px;}
	#logo{display:block;width:625px;height:81px;background:url("../images/logo.jpg") no-repeat;}
	#top span{float:right;padding:15px 10px 0 0;font-size:14px;line-height:36px;}
}
@media screen and (min-width:661px) and (max-width:1024px){
#top{padding:10px 0px;height:120px;}
	#logo{display:block;width:100%; height:81px; background:url("../images/logo.jpg") no-repeat center top; background-size:100% auto;}
	#top span{float:right;padding:15px 10px 0 0;font-size:14px;line-height:36px; position:relative;top:65px;}
}
@media screen and (max-width:660px){
#top{padding:10px 0px;height:100px;}
	#logo{display:block;width:100%; height:61px; background:url("../images/logo.jpg") no-repeat center top; background-size:100% auto;}
	#top span{float:right;padding:15px 10px 0 0;font-size:14px;line-height:36px; position:relative;top:35px;}
}
@media screen and (min-width:1025px){
#nav{height:36px;background:url("../images/menu_bg.gif") repeat-x;line-height:36px;}
#nav ul{float:right;padding:0 10px 0 0;height:36px;background:url("../images/menu_r.gif") no-repeat top right;}
#nav ul li{float:left;padding:0 10px;background:url("../images/icon2.gif") no-repeat 0 4px;}
#nav span.fl{display:block;width:10px;height:36px;background:url("../images/menu_l.gif") no-repeat top right;}
}
@media screen and (max-width:1024px){
#nav{height:72px;background:url("../images/menu_bg.gif") repeat;line-height:36px;}
#nav ul li{float:left;padding:0px;background:url("../images/icon2.gif") no-repeat 0 4px; width:20%; display:block; text-align:center;}
#nav ul li:nth-of-type(6),#nav ul li:nth-of-type(12){float:left;padding:0px;background:url(); width:20%; display:block; text-align:center;}
#nav span.fl{ display:none; width:0px;}
}
	#nav ul li a{font-size:14px;color:#FFF;font-weight:bold;}
	#nav ul li a:hover{text-decoration:underline;}
	#nav ul li.in{background:none;}


#mian{padding:5px 0;}
@media screen and (min-width:1025px){
.left{width:228px;}
.right{width:724px;}
}
@media screen and (max-width:1024px){
.left{width:100%;}
.right{width:100%;}
.right div:nth-of-type(1) img{ width:100%; height:auto;}
}
#guide{line-height:25px;border-bottom:solid 1px #07009F;}
#guide .k_guidename{padding:0 10px 0 20px;background:url("../images/position.gif") no-repeat;}
#inside p img {margin: 10px 20px;}
@media screen and (min-width:1025px){
#inside{display:block;padding:20px 10px;}
#news{padding:0 10px 20px 0;}
}
@media screen and (max-width:1024px){
#inside{display:block; width:98%; margin:0 auto; overflow:hidden; text-align:justify;}
#news{padding:0px; overflow:hidden;}
}
	#n_title{font-size:14px;color:#F00;line-height:50px;}
	#page_text{display:block;}

#news h4 {padding:0 0 0 20px;font-size:14px;color:#F60;line-height:25px;background:url("../images/f01.gif") no-repeat left center;border-top:solid 1px #CCC;border-bottom:solid 1px #DBDBDB;}
#news h4 img{float:right;padding:15px 0 0 0;}
#news ul {border-top:solid 4px #EDEDED;line-height:25px;}
#news ul li{padding:0 0 0 10px;background:url("../images/icon.gif") no-repeat left center;border-bottom:dashed 1px #DBDBDB;}
#news span{float:right;color:#999;}

#button{display:block;padding:0 0 5px 0;height:23px;}
#button li{float:left;padding:0 1px;width:74px;height:23px;text-align:center;}

@media screen and (min-width:1025px){
.l_box{display:block;margin:0 0 10px  0;background:url("../images/left_bg.gif") repeat-y;border-bottom:solid 1px #07009F;}
}
@media screen and (max-width:1024px){
.l_box{display:block;margin:0 0 10px  0;border-bottom:solid 1px #07009F;}
}
.l_box h4{padding:0 0 0 20px;line-height:27px;background:url("../images/title_bg.gif") no-repeat; background-size:100% auto;font-size:14px;color:#FFF;}

.l_box div,.l_box ul{padding:10px;}
.l_box div p span{float:right;}
.f30{color:#f30;}

.l_box  ul.fu li{padding:0 0 0 30px;line-height:32px;font-size:14px;font-weight:bold;color:#333;background:url("../images/icon_02.gif") no-repeat center left;border-bottom:solid 1px #CCC;}


ul.link li{padding-left:15px;background:url(../images/icon_03.gif) no-repeat left ;line-height:27px;border-bottom:#dbdbdb 1px dashed;}
#bottom{clear:both;display:block;margin:0 auto;padding:16px  0;color:#333;line-height:16px;border-top:4px solid #ccc;background:#eee;text-align:center;}
@media screen and (min-width:1025px){
#bottom{width:980px;}
}
@media screen and (max-width:1024px){
#bottom{width:100%; overflow:hidden;}
}

/* toolBar */
@media screen and (max-width:860px) {
#foottoolbar{color:#fff;text-align:center;width:100%;height:65px;float:left;position:fixed;bottom:0;left:0;z-index:10000;background:#0032a2;background-image:-webkit-gradient(linear, 0 0, 0 100%, from(#0032a2), to(#000000));}
#foottoolbar ul{}
#foottoolbar li{float:left;width:25%;height:35px;background:url(http://www.wsyes.com/mcode/dfloat/f_li.png) no-repeat left center;}
#foottoolbar li.t_first{background:none;}
#foottoolbar a{width:100%;height:24px;color:#fff;display:block;padding:30px 0 0 0;line-height:24px;font-size:14px;}
.f1{background:url(http://www.wsyes.com/mcode/dfloat/f1.png) no-repeat center 8px; background-size:20px 20px}
.f2{background:url(http://www.wsyes.com/mcode/dfloat/f2.png) no-repeat center 8px;background-size:20px 20px}
.f5{background:url(http://www.wsyes.com/mcode/dfloat/f5.png) no-repeat center 8px;background-size:20px 20px}
.f6{background:url(http://www.wsyes.com/mcode/dfloat/f6.png) no-repeat center 8px;background-size:20px 20px}
.hidden{  height:60px;}
.f5 a{position:relative;}
.f5 div{display:none;color:red;width:100%;height:auto; padding-top:10px;background-color:#FFF;position:absolute;top:-173px;left:0px; margin-bottom:0px;cursor:default;box-shadow:0px -10px 10px #000;}
.close {background: orange;color: red;border-radius: 12px;line-height: 20px;text-align: center;height: 20px;width: 20px;font-size: 18px;padding: 1px;top: 20px;right: 20px;position: absolute;}
.close::before {content: "\2716";}
}
@media screen and (min-width:861px) {
#foottoolbar{ display:none;}
}
.page{ margin:65px 2% 15px 2%; width:96%; float:left;text-align:center; display:inline; }
.page span{ width:100%; clear:both;}
.page ul{text-align: center;}
.page ul li{display: inline; height:30px; line-height:40px;}
.page ul li a{background:#fff; padding:10px 10px; line-height:30px; margin:0 2px; font-family:Arial;border:1px #ccc solid;white-space:normal;}
.page ul li a:hover{ color:#d30000;  text-decoration:none; padding:10px 10px; }
.page .current{  background-color:#204f99; padding:10px 10px; color:#FFF;}